Commemoration of Black July in year 2008

There were two events held to commemorate the the 25th anniversary of Black July. 'Forum for Life' held a workshop during the day on the theme 'Is War the Solution' and then a cultural in the evening. During the event there were a number of activities such as distribution of handbills, street drama, a picket line, singing of peace songs and everything culminated with the Lighting of Candles in front of the Fort Railway Station.

About 100 participated in the workshop. The purpose was to study how we could together develop a strategy to face suppression and war.

'The Christian Solidarity Movement' held an ecumenical service on the same day at the Philip Neri's Church at 3.30p.m. and then all joined the cultural event at the Fort Railway Station at 4.45 p.m. The feed back that I got was that the prayer service has been very inspirational.

When all joined the cultural event in front of the railway station a picket was held opposing war, suppression of democratic freedom and disappearances. Of course there were a few at the scene who expressed their opposition to what was happening there. We were happy that those few individuals stopped with that and did not create any disturbance there.

The cultural event ended with the lighting of candles. It symbolized the determination of the participants to continue the struggle to end the war and all suppressions and restore democratic freedom in the country.
